(a) How many minutes does it take to form 10.0 L of O₂ measured at 99.8 kPa and 28°C from water if a current of 1.3 A passes through the electrolytic cell?

Respuesta :

Time taken to form O₂ at 99.8kPa and 28°C from water if a current of 1.3 A passes through the electrolytic cell is 1969.283 minutes.

How do you calculate the time?

In order to calculate the time

We have:

  1. volume of O₂(V) = 10.0 L
  2. pressure P= 99.8 kPa = 0.984 atm
  3. temperature T = 28°C = 301 K
  4. current (I) = 1.3 A

Now The Values That We Have To Remember For This Question Is :

  •   Molar Mass of O₂(M) = 32 g/mol
  •   Value Of Universal Gas Constant (R) = 0.0821 L.atm/mol.K
  •    Charge On One Electron (Qₐ) = 96485 C/mol

First of all we have to calculate mass of Oxygen Gas

Mass of O₂ = n × molar mass of O₂

                  = [tex]\frac{PV}{RT}[/tex] × molar mass of O₂

where

n = number of moles of O₂

Mass of O₂ =   [tex]\frac{PV}{RT}[/tex] × molar mass of O₂

                   =  [tex]\frac{(0.984atm) (10L) (32g/mol)}{(0.0821 L.atm/mol.K)(301K)}[/tex]

                   = 12.74 g

Now,

Reaction that takes place in electrolytic cell

    2H₂O (l) → O₂ (g) + 2H₂ (g)

Hence , No. of moles of electron =  number of moles of O₂ × 4 mol e⁻¹

                                                       = 1.592 mol

Now ,For total charge Q,

Q = no. of moles of electron × Qₐ

    = (1.592 mol) × (96485 C/mol)

    = 153604.12 C

Now, Total time taken for production of 0₂ (t)

 t = [tex]\frac{Q}{I}[/tex]

   = [tex]\frac{ 153604.12 C}{1.3 A}[/tex]

   =- 118157.015 sec

   = 1969.283 min

Thus from above conclusion we can say that the time taken for the production of 0₂ is 1969.283 min.
